I like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son when he was in wrestling then in movies. When I saw an article title with his name in it I had to investigate it. The article talked about Dwayne "The Rock" Johnson going into politics one day.

 

This is what part of the writer wrote during the middle of the article.

 

The grappler-turned-big screen actor told Moviefone during a recent interview that he has definite plans to enter politics at some point, and that his ambitions could reach all the way to the White House.

 

"Right now the best way that I can impact the world is through entertainment. One day, and that day will come, I can impact the world through politics," Johnson -- whose latest film, "Journey 2: The Mysterious Island," opens Friday -- tells the site. "The great news is that I am American, therefore I can become President."
